Another action packed night of racing at I-35 Speedway has come and gone. Team Sprayfoam night at the races brought 98 total cars across 8 classes ready to watch the dirt fly.. Tonight before the cars hit the track, we honored some of our close racing families that have lost loved ones recently. Members of the Robb and Dixon family paced the track during our national anthem to honor the passing of Gary Dixon and Harold Robb Sr.
On the track, Tony Layne held off a late-race charge from Casey Burnett to take home the E-Mod feature win. This was Layne’s 6th feature win this season. Burnett would finish 2nd, Garrett Stonum in 3rd, Blake Peeler 4th and Derrick Mahoney in 5th.
In honor of Harold Robb Sr. tonight was also our Sport Compact Extravaganza. 21 Sport Compacts battled 15 laps that were action-packed from start to finish. Brad Mick stays perfect in this class, taking home his 9th feature win in our 9th weekend of racing this season. JR Curtis finished in 2nd, Ryan Hinkle finished 3rd after starting in 13th, Tyler Hinrichs 4th and Harold Robb Jr. rounded out the top 5.
Tyler Hibner grabbed his 3rd Late Model feature win of the season. Tommy Cordray finished 2nd, Paul Glendenning 3rd and Michael King in 4th.
In the Pure Stocks, Tyler Starmer collected his first feature win at I-35 this season, holding off lots of fast cars to get it done. Carson Gronniger finished in 2nd after leading multiple laps, Gavin Grier in 3rd, CJ Turner 4th and Sam Luehrs finished in 5th.
Tonight we also saw first time winners in the USRA B-Mods and USRA Stock Cars. Rylan Gibbs led them all in the B-Mod feature race to get his first feature win of the season, Chris Wright finished 2nd, Hunter Cuno 3rd, Londen McClure 4th and Lonnie Hibner in 5th.
Matthew Lance would follow that up in USRA Stock Cars, getting around Steven Glenn for the lead early in the race and never looking back.This was the first win on the season for Lance, Steven Glenn finished 2nd, Anthony Robertson 3rd, Randy Smith Jr 4th and Ava Dixon in 5th.
Tyler Hibner found himself in victory lane for a 2nd time this evening, this time in the USRA Modified feature race. This was win number 3 in the modifieds for Hibner this season. Houston Johnson would finish in 2nd, Henry Chambers 3rd, Chevy Coleman in 4th and Brad Johson rounded out the top 5.
Levi Morey jumped ahead early and took home his 2nd feature win in the Jr. Sport Compacts. Rylie Robb finished in a close 2nd, Hallie Waters in 3rd, Athena Riley 4th and Leah Whitt in 5th.
